Common Sources of Gnat Infestations a tomato or such that has rolled behind the refrigerator (fruit flies or phorid flies) a partially eaten banana a toddler lost under a piece of furniture (fruit flies) a bag of potatoes or fruit that was inadvertently set in some nonroutine spot and forgotten (phorid flies or fruit flies) empty soda cans, beer cans, wine bottles, or fruit juice bottles being saved for recycling (fruit flies) garbage disposals (phorid flies) drains in the kitchen, bathroom, or laundry (moth flies or phorid flies) wet areas under washing machines or dishwashers (phorid flies or moth flies) wet areas from plumbing or structural leaks (phorid flies) drain pans for refrigerators, air conditioners, or other appliances (phorid flies or fungus gnats) dirty, unlined garbage cans (phorid flies or fruit flies) garbage cans that are not emptied frequently (phorid flies or fruit flies) accumulations of food matter under or behind appliances (phorid flies) houseplants (fungus gnats) vases of cut flowers that have stood too long (phorid flies) wet organic matter in drain saucers used for house plants (fungus gnats or phorid flies) leaks in plumbing lines or shower drains under the slab (phorid flies or moth flies) pet feces (phorid flies) Drain Fly Control Moth flies and some species of phorid flies breed in the organic scum that accumulates on the insides of drainpipes
